Gasoline prices affect summer plans

Americans are changing vacation plans as the price of a gallon of gasoline keeps on rising. One driver, filling up for a trip, noted that they’ll pay $100 just to drive to their vacation destination and back.
“It’s more than our hotel bill,” she said after filling her Ford Ranger.


          Accelerating

Said the driver, “I’m angry,
I simply could spit.”
It’s the price of his gas
That’s causing his fit.

No vacations, this year;
He’s just out of luck,
As he feeds yet more fuel
To his gas guzzling truck.

 
©  2012  Jim Gordon
